A road accident near the Al-Qassim area in Saudi Arabia has resulted in the deaths of nine Pakistani citizens, including women and children. Additionally, five Umrah pilgrims were injured in the accident.


The victims were returning to Riyadh from Madina after performing Umrah.


According to reports, the individuals who lost their lives in the accident were from neighbouring villages, namely Islamnagar and Chak 18, located in the Nankana Sahib area. The individuals were in Saudi Arabia on visit visas
